Re: SET (Protection) Route applications

Hi all! Quick update!

Applied: 28 Feb 2022 via the app
Biometrics: Applied via the App, so none.
Complex Email: 07 July 2022
Approval Received: 16 Aug 2022 (almost 6 months after application)
BRP Card Received: Awaiting
